Well, we just got info from our adoption agency and time frames continue to lengthen out. When we started the process this year the waiting time from Log-in date to Referral was about a year. Now we are looking at fifteen or sixteen months. But times are expected to continue to lengthen. So, needless to say we are now thinking our referral may not come at least until next year in December and more likely not until 2008.

We got word today that that our file is “pending review.” What does this mean? Hmm, well I guess it means that it’s going to be reviewed and that it’s pending.

Okay, that was a joke, but we are moving through the process.  You might recall that our paperwork began with a LID or “log in date”, then moved to “translation” and now the “pending review” phase.

Still to come…the “review”, followed by “pending referral”, followed by “referral”.

That sort of sounds close, but really it isn’t.  One step closer anyway. ;)

We got our LID (log in date) from China. The date is August 3rd, 2006 and this date will be more and more important to us as we get closer to our referral date.

The LID date can be used to forecast the referral date (still at least a year away at this time).

So, the paperwork made it to China and we are now one small step closer to getting our daughter.
